- Years of Service Recognition Program Job Summary The Licensed
Practical Nurse (LPN) participate in the implementation and
evaluation of patient/resident care for stable and predictable
patients/residents of all ages in the home care setting.
Demonstrates knowledge of nursing principles for the
patient/resident in the relevant setting and possesses the ability
to perform testing to assess data reflective of the
patient's/resident's status and to interpret appropriately the
information needed to identify each patient's/resident's
requirements relative to the age-specific needs, and to provide the
care needed. Demonstrates competency and practices within the full
scope of nursing expertise/knowledge and utilizes appropriate age
and population specific standards as designated in the home care
setting. Ensures the health, comfort and safety of
patients/residents. Knowledge of the principles and skills needed
for nursing to provide patient/resident care and treatment.
Knowledge of medications and their effects on patients/residents.
Knowledge of patient/resident education principles to develop a
self-care program. Knowledge of common safety hazards and
precautions to establish a safe environment, specific to the home
setting. Skill in administering a variety of treatments and
medications as directed. Skill in documenting and maintaining
records. Skill in establishing and maintaining effective working
relationships with patients/residents, health care providers, and
the public. Ability to recognize problems and recommend solutions.
Ability to interpret, adapt, and follow guidelines and procedures.
Ability to communicate clearly. Ability to maintain confidentiality
of sensitive information. Counsels patients/residents and family
members, under the direction of a registered nurse, on prevention
and treatment plans. Qualifications Graduate from an accredited
practical nursing program as a Licensed Practical Nurse. If
position requires IV therapy/management skills, the following is
required in North Dakota: graduation from a Board approved AASPN
program where IV therapy is part of the curriculum or completion of
an IV Therapy course approved by the North Dakota Board of Nursing.
One year of professional nursing experience preferred. Currently
holds an unencumbered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) license with
State Nursing board and/or possess multi-state licensure
privileges. Obtains and subsequently maintains required department
specific competencies and certifications. Depending on location, a
